Pandemic Influence Serious on Mumbai’s Hotel Marketplace

The next wave of the pandemic triggered by the variant of the COVID-19 virus, which was initially discovered in the United Kingdom has been the most significant in India. As a consequence, journey and tourism have been halted throughout the region, and the impact on the lodge market is enormous, primarily in major cities this kind of as Mumbai.

There are approximately 300 hotels in many classes across Mumbai. The the vast majority of the inns (22.3%) are luxury, adopted by higher-midscale at 20.25%, according to the details from STR, CoStar’s hospitality analytics business. Renaissance Mumbai Convention Centre Lodge is the greatest lodge in Mumbai with 600 rooms, followed by JW Marriott Mumbai Sahar with 585 rooms.

Prior to the pandemic, motels in Mumbai posted an regular of 77% occupancy in 2019, which was the highest entire-calendar year amount on report back to 2013. There was a steady 1% to 2% increase in comprehensive-calendar year occupancy every of the past 5 several years. Having said that, Mumbai inns misplaced organization share in 2020 and 2021. As a final result of the pandemic, Mumbai lodge occupancy arrived at a reduced of 14.5% in April 2020. Occupancy has ticked up because then, and achieved its highest degree of the pandemic so far in February 2021, at 56.8%. Its dipped once again considering that February, to 37.2% in April.

Revenue for every out there area, a important effectiveness index, also attained the lowest level on record for entire-12 months 2020, at 2,617.91 Indian rupees ($35.69), according to STR details.

Mumbai lodges are in a grim time and virus case surges are continuing the disruptions. Asian Hotels (West) Ltd., which operates lodges which includes the Hyatt Regency Hotel Mumbai, shut down hotels functions thanks to mounting money owed. Moreover, the Bombay Municipal Company converted the majority of its 244 motels into quarantine centers as of April 2021, in accordance to the Absolutely free Press Journal. The Lodge and Cafe Association of Western India has urged the enterprise to waive residence taxes and electrical energy expenditures, and somewhere around 2 million employees’ salaries are negatively impacted.

Because of to the disruption brought on by the pandemic, it will just take some time for the country to get back to normalcy, but there is a glimpse of hope as vaccinations develop into extra accessible.
